Govt to set up NIMHANS-like institutes; every 20th Indian depressed: Nadda

April 8, 2017

New Delhi, Apr 8: Every 20th Indian is in the grip of depression, said Union Minister of Health JP Nadda on Friday and assured more NIMHANS (National Institute of Mental Health and Neuro Sciences)-like institutes would be set up in the country.

depressedSpeaking at an event here to mark the World Health Day, Nadda also assured greater government focus on civil society organisations engaged in mental healthcare.

The health minister said that proper implementation of the Mental Health Policy would be ensured.

"Focus should be on pluralism, cross references and sharing of various practices covering geriatric, palliative and rehabilitative care. As part of its renewed strategy for mental healthcare services, the government is strengthening Public Health Centres (PHCs) and Community Health Centres (CHCs)," said Nadda.

"Extensive training is being provided to ASHAs (Accredited Social Health Activists) and ANMs (Auxiliary Nurse Midwives) at PHCs and CHCs, so that they can become the transformers, translators and change-makers within the community," he added.

The World Health Day, which falls on April 7 had Depression as its theme this year.

Highlighting the most progressive features of the Mental Health Bill, Nadda said: "Decriminalisation of suicide is another significant facet of the Mental Health Bill, which will ensure proper management of severe stress as a precursor for suicide attempts."

Globally, 322 million people were estimated to be suffering from depression in 2015, equivalent to 4.3 per cent of the world's population. Depression is ranked by the World Health Organisation (WHO) as the single-largest contributor to global morbidity and the estimated number of people living with depression increased by 18.4 per cent between 2005 and 2015.

The situation in India is more grave with over 20 million Indians suffering from depression.

Henk Bekedam, the WHO Representative to India, said that depression being the single-largest cause of morbidity globally, it is a public health priority and health concern for us.

"While the government legislates, creates an enabling environment and makes professional services available, the onus is on each one of us to reach out, be it a friend, a colleague, a neighbour or family and make a difference, even save a life. It is equally important for patients to seek help when depressed," said Bekedam.

According to WHO, globally nearly 800,000 people die every year, accounting for close to 1.5 per cent of all deaths, bringing it to the top 20 leading causes of death.

It is estimated that in 2012, India had over 258,000 suicides, with the age group of 15-29 years being the most affected.

In this context, Bekedam highlighted some recent developments that bode well for India in the area of mental health, including the mental health policy.

"The National Health Policy 2017 prioritises mental health services as a component of addressing non-communicable disease and decriminalises attempt to suicide and has a rights-based approach," said Bekedam.

At the function, Nadda also launched the Report Book on the Centre for Well Being at NIMHANS.

Scientists have designed a “catch and kill” air filter which they say can trap the novel coronavirus and neutralise it instantly, an invention that may reduce the spread of COVID-19 in closed spaces such as schools, hospitals and health care facilities, as well as public transit environments like airplanes.

According to the study, published in the journal Materials Today Physics, the device killed 99.8 per cent of the novel coronavirus, SARS-CoV-2, in a single pass through its filter. It said the device, made from commercially available nickel foam heated to 200 degrees Celsius, also killed 99.9 per cent of the spores of the deadly bacterium Bacillus anthracis which causes the anthrax disease.

“This filter could be useful in airports and in airplanes, in office buildings, schools, and cruise ships to stop the spread of COVID-19,” said Zhifeng Ren, a co-author of the study from the University of Houston (UH) in the US.

“Its ability to help control the spread of the virus could be very useful for society,” Ren added.

The researchers said they are also developing a desk-top model for the device which is capable of purifying the air in an office worker’s immediate surroundings. According to the scientists, since the virus can remain in the air for about three hours, a filter that could remove it quickly was a viable plan, and with businesses reopening across the world, they believe controlling the spread in air conditioned spaces was urgent.

The study noted that the novel coronavirus cannot survive temperatures above 70 degrees Celsius, so by making the filter temperature far hotter — about 200 degree Celsius, the researchers said they were able to kill the virus almost instantly.

Ren said the nickel foam met several key requirements. “It is porous, allowing the flow of air, and electrically conductive, which allowed it to be heated. It is also flexible,” the researchers noted in a statement.But they added that nickel foam also had low resistivity, making it difficult to raise the temperature high enough to quickly kill the virus.

The researchers said they solved this problem by folding the foam, connecting multiple compartments with electrical wires to increase the resistance high enough to raise the temperature as high as 250 degrees Celsius. By making the filter electrically heated, rather than heating it from an external source, they said the the amount of heat that escaped from the filter is minimised, allowing air conditioning to function with very low strain.

When the scientists built and tested a prototype for the relationship between voltage/current and temperature, they said it satisfies the requirements for conventional heating, ventilation, and air conditioning (HVAC) systems, and could kill the coronavirus.

“This novel biodefense indoor air protection technology offers the first-in-line prevention against environmentally mediated transmission of airborne SARS-CoV-2, and will be on the forefront of technologies available to combat the current pandemic and any future airborne biothreats in indoor environments,” said Faisal Cheema, another co-author of the study from UH.

The researchers have called for a phased roll-out of the device, “beginning with high-priority venues, where essential workers are at elevated risk of exposure.” They believe the novel device will both improve safety for frontline workers in essential industries and allow nonessential workers to return to public work spaces.

Researchers have found that patients with peripheral artery disease or stroke were less likely to receive recommended treatments to prevent heart attack than those with coronary artery disease. All three are types of atherosclerotic cardiovascular disease.

Depending on the location of the blockage, atherosclerosis increases the risk for three serious conditions: coronary artery disease, stroke and peripheral artery disease.

"Our study highlights the need for public health campaigns to direct equal attention to all three major forms of atherosclerotic cardiovascular disease," said senior study author Erin Michos from the Johns Hopkins University in the US.

"We need to generate awareness among both clinicians and patients that all of these diseases should be treated with aggressive secondary preventive medications, including aspirin and statins, regardless of whether people have heart disease or not," Michos added.

Since atherosclerosis can affect arteries in more than one part of the body, medical guidelines are to treat coronary artery disease, stroke and peripheral artery disease similarly with lifestyle changes and medication, including statins to lower cholesterol levels and aspirin to prevent blood clots.

Lifestyle changes include eating a healthy diet, being physically active, quitting smoking, controlling high cholesterol, controlling high blood pressure, treating high blood sugar and losing weight.

What was unclear was if people with stroke and peripheral artery disease received the same treatments prescribed for those with coronary artery disease.

This study compared more than 14,000 US adults enrolled in the 2006-2015 Medical Expenditure Panel Survey, a national survey of patient-reported health outcomes and conditions, and health care use and expenses.

Slightly more than half of the patients were men, the average age was 65, and all had either coronary artery disease, stroke or peripheral artery disease.

These individuals were the representative of nearly 16 million US adults living with one of the three forms of atherosclerotic cardiovascular disease.

Compared to participants with coronary artery disease, participants with peripheral artery disease were twice more likely to report no statin use and three times more likely to report no aspirin use.

Additionally, people with peripheral artery disease had the highest, annual, total out-of-pocket expenditures among the three atherosclerotic conditions.

The findings showed that participants with stroke were more than twice as likely to report no statin or aspirin use.

Moreover, those with stroke were more likely to report poor patient-provider communication, poor health care satisfaction and more emergency room visits.

"Our study highlights a missed opportunity for implementing life-saving preventive medications among these high-risk individuals," Michos said.

The study was presented in the virtual conference at the American Heart Association's Quality of Care & Outcomes Research Scientific Sessions 2020.
